I'm still somewhat new to betting on baseball, but pretty much goes along with betting on any other sport, and you hit it on the nose.
- Do your own research - don't tail unless you have already thoroughly looked into it.
- Avoid too good to be true lines
- Most people make their decision based on who's pitching, but you also have to look at the starting line ups for that game, they're not always the same, check the stats of those players against opposing pitchers, etc.
- Stick to 2 - 4 games a day.
